Iron Maiden's Bruce Dickinson recording 8th solo album at Dave Grohl's studio

He's also drafted in a member of Sepultura for the album

Iron Maiden frontman Bruce Dickinson is currently recording his eighth solo album at Dave Grohl’s Studio 606 in Northridge, California.

Bruce released his last solo album, the critically lauded ‘The Mandrake Project’, in March 2024 almost two decades after his previous record, ‘Tyranny of Souls’.

Fortunately, fans shouldn’t have too long to wait for the next album, which Bruce has previously revealed will be tentatively released in 2027.

Over the weekend, esteemed rock vocalist Jeff Scott Soto posted a photo on Instagram of himself with Bruce at Studio 606 while clutching a can of Trooper beer.

Updating fans on Bruce’s progress, Soto wrote: “How lucky am I? I went to say hello to my dear friend Mistheria who I worked with on his Vivaldi Metal Project and of course is part of Bruce Dickinson’s solo endeavors these days.

“Arrived at Dave Grohl’s studio right as Bruce was doing some final vocals to his new album. He finished and came out to chat/hang a little but then asked if I wanted to hear a few of the songs...umm, YEA!!

“I must say besides the fact that he is still singing at the top of his game, the songs, performances, and the overall vibe I got from all was beyond impressive, I think this outing will be one of his strongest ever outside of the Maiden camp.”

On Tuesday (3rd February), Sepultura guitarist Andreas Kisser revealed further details about the album and shared a video of himself and Bruce playing percussion at Studio 606 for an album track.

Amongst his other photos are an image of Dave Grohl with mixing and mastering engineer Brendan Duffey, who also worked on 2024’s ‘The Mandrake Project’.

Kisser enthused: “What a privilege! Truly an honour to participate on the new album of the great master of metal - a gentleman and a f---ing legend! Thank you for letting me play some percussion on the album!

“And (Dave Grohl) what a studio you created, simply magical. Hope you like the distortion from the new pedal (by Fuel Music Audio)🤘🏻 Heavy Metal rules!”

Sepultura vocalist Derrick Green shared a separate photo of himself and Bruce at Studio 606 last week, suggesting he may have some involvement in the record.

In August 2025, Bruce told Metal Hammer that his new solo material will include "bone-crushingly heavy" songs and tracks that "are just like tugging at the heartstrings".

"If it's heavy, it's heavy," Bruce explained. "But if it just happens to be acoustic, it's acoustic. That's the deal, you know? It's whatever the song dictates, whatever the story is you're trying to tell, but it's really exciting. I'm so stoked about these tracks. I played the demos to a few people in the record label and stuff, and everybody is like, 'Wow!'"

Bruce Dickinson said in a separate Charlie Kendall’s Metalshop interview last year: "The amazing band that is gonna record the new record with me is gonna be the same band that toured in Europe with me, and it's gonna be the same band that's gonna tour with me in 2027 when we release the new record.”

Bruce’s touring band consists of keyboardist Mistheria, drummer Dave Moreno, bassist Tanya O’Callaghan, and guitarists Chris Declercq and Philip Naslund.
